Searching for Abutilon

Although I've been busy visiting nurseries trying to pick up some shrubs and perennials for spaces in need of reviving in SJC, I am not finding any abutilon.  They really are one of my favorite shrubs that, although considered a tropical plant, seem to bloom all fall and winter long and most of the spring. They are disease resistant and rarely are bothered by insects. Simple, easy and charming, no wonder the nurseries are sold out!
